Be certain to grasp the distinction between Chapter 7 and Chapter 13 bankruptcy. Chapter 7 is the elimination of all of your debt. Your ties with creditors will get dissolved. Chapter 13 bankruptcy though will make you work out a payment plan to eliminate all your debts.
